What is Apollo GraphOS and how is it different from Apollo Server?

Apollo GraphOS is the cloud platform and control plane for managing a federated GraphQL architecture, while Apollo Server is an open-source library for building a single GraphQL server. GraphOS sits on top — it registers subgraph schemas, composes them via the Apollo Router, runs schema checks in CI, and provides metrics and governance. You can use Apollo Server as one subgraph inside a GraphOS-managed supergraph. In short, Apollo Server is the runtime for one service; GraphOS is the platform for many.

How does Apollo GraphOS help with AI agents?

Apollo markets GraphOS as an API orchestration layer for AI agents, exposing a single typed, governed GraphQL interface that LLMs can query instead of juggling dozens of REST endpoints. Because the schema is strongly typed and introspectable, agents can reason about available fields, required arguments, and relationships, which reduces hallucinated tool calls. Persisted queries and RBAC also let platform teams safelist exactly which operations an agent is allowed to run. This positions the graph as a safer, more deterministic tool surface than raw HTTP APIs.

How much does Apollo GraphOS cost?

GraphOS has a free Serverless tier suitable for hobby projects and small teams, a usage-based Dedicated tier for production workloads with provisioned infrastructure, and a custom-priced Enterprise tier that adds SSO, audit logs, contracts, and premium support. Pricing on the paid tiers scales with operations per month, router compute units, and seats. Exact numbers for Dedicated and Enterprise are quote-based and depend on traffic volume. Most small teams can stay on the free tier indefinitely.

Is Apollo GraphOS open source?

Parts of the stack are open source — Apollo Server, Apollo Client, the Apollo Federation specification, and the Apollo Router (Rust, source-available under the Elastic License 2.0) are all publicly available. The managed GraphOS control plane (Studio UI, schema registry, hosted metrics, and cloud routing) is a proprietary SaaS product. Teams that want a fully self-hosted setup can run the Router and subgraphs themselves but will lose the managed registry, checks, and observability conveniences.

Who is Apollo GraphOS best for?

GraphOS is best for mid-sized to large engineering organizations that already use GraphQL across multiple teams and need a way to compose many subgraphs into one unified supergraph. It is also a strong fit for platform teams building AI agents that need a governed, typed tool surface. Solo developers or small teams with a single backend are usually better served by plain Apollo Server or a lighter GraphQL framework.
